The National Citizens Inquiry testimony of Sean Howe, a railroad engineer. He was on put on unpaid administrative leave for 8 months because he didn't want to get the covid vaccine. He says the economic burden his family faced affected their physical and mental health. Being denied unemployment benefits his family acquired some debt. But Sean says it's ok. Compared to some Canadians who have lost a loved one, he considers himself lucky.
